Hudson is a city located in Summit County, Ohio. Hudson has a 2025 population of 23,075 . Hudson is currently growing at a rate of 0.01% annually and its population has increased by 0.05%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 23,064 in 2020.
The average household income in Hudson is $216,934 with a poverty rate of 3.34%. The median age in Hudson is 42.8 years: 41.9 years for males, and 44.4 years for females. For every 100 females there are 98.4 males.

The racial composition of Hudson includes 89.35% White, 3.51% Asian, and smaller percentages for Black or African American, other race, Native American and multiracial populations.

Hudson's average per capita income is $88,090. Household income levels show a median of $180,931. The poverty rate stands at 3.34%.
